Do home office bundles meet UK DSE requirements?
While “DSE compliance” is not a single product badge, the Health and Safety Executive (HSE) provides Display Screen Equipment guidance that strongly favours adjustable setups and sensible posture. In practice, UK shoppers tend to prefer bundles that include monitors with height/tilt/swivel adjustment (or VESA support for an arm), plus keyboards and mice that promote a neutral wrist posture. Therefore, bundles that ignore basic adjustability are often poor choices for long workdays.
Which bundles work best for small UK home offices and box rooms?
Unlike the sprawling rooms often shown in overseas setups, many UK home offices are spare rooms, corners of living rooms, or desks tucked under the stairs. Consequently, compact footprints matter. We regularly see higher satisfaction with tenkeyless (TKL) keyboards, monitor arms that clamp to a desk edge, and single-cable USB-C solutions that reduce cable clutter. In other words, space-efficiency can be just as important as cost-efficiency.

What does “3C” mean in home office bundle deals?
In UK retail, “3C” typically refers to Computer, Communication, and Consumer Electronics. In home office bundles, that usually means a mix of computer peripherals (monitor/keyboard/mouse) plus communication gear such as a webcam or headset.
Are bundle deals cheaper than buying home office equipment separately in the UK?
Often, yes. Based on our checks across common UK pricing patterns, bundles regularly come in 10–25% cheaper than building the same setup item-by-item, particularly when a retailer discounts the monitor and includes peripherals at a reduced effective cost.
What should I prioritise when buying a home office bundle for video calls?
Prioritise the microphone quality (or a headset with a boom mic), then webcam features like autofocus and a privacy shutter. Next, ensure the monitor supports comfortable positioning (height/tilt) to avoid looking down at the camera during calls.
Do I need a UK keyboard layout in a bundle deal?
If you type regularly for work, yes—choose a UK ISO layout to avoid frustration with symbols and the Enter key shape. Many “UK deals” still ship US ANSI layouts, so it’s worth checking the listing carefully.
